Episode 10 – Scottish Indie @ velvet

This is a DJ set performed at ‘the velvet’ music venue in Second Life and contains only Scottish bands/artists.
Tracklisting
Franz Ferdinand – No
Idlewild – Little Discourage
Fratellis – Baby Fratelli
Fratellis – Chelsea Dagger
Sons and Daughters – Medicine
Sons and Daughters – Monsters
Dananananaykroyd – 1993
Mogwai – Travel Is Dangerous
Biffy Clyro – Folding Stars
Aereogramme – Nightmares
Delgados – I Fought The Angels
Emma Pollock – Fortune
Belle & Sebastian – For The Price Of A Cup Of Tea
Belle & Sebastian – Sukie In The Graveyard
Camera Obscura – Lloyd, I’m Ready To Be Heartbroken
Camera Obscura – Let’s Get Out Of This Country
Aberfeldy – Need You To Know
Aberfeldy – Let Down
Glasvegas – Geraldine
Glasvegas – Legs N Show
Frightened Rabbit – The Twist
Frightened Rabbit – My Backwards Walk
Malcolm Middleton – Fuck It, I Love You
Malcolm Middleton – We’re All Going To Die
Mull Historical Society – The Final Arrears
Teenage Fanclub – Metal Baby
Teenage Fanclub – Pet Rock
The Jesus And Mary Chain – Some Candy Talking
The Jesus And Mary Chain – Sowing Seeds
Orange Juice – Blue Boy
Orange Juice – Rip It Up
Paolo Nutini – Jenny Don’t Be Hasty
1990s – Thinking Of Not Going
1990s – Enjoying Myself
Dykeenies – Death To The Dancefloor
Dykeenies – Things You Cannot See
